Web hosting is essentially an agreement between you and a web hosting service provider, where you pay a monthly fee to use a portion of their powerful web servers. These servers are specialized computers that store all your data and make it accessible to others, allowing visitors to view the content you’ve worked hard to create. Think of it as a storage unit with windows for Internet users to look through as they pass by.
To operate a website, you absolutely need a web hosting account, as no site can exist on the Internet without a web server. Since purchasing a web server can cost thousands of dollars, leasing one from a web hosting provider is a much more affordable option. Web hosting services allow you to bring your website to the World Wide Web without making a significant upfront investment.
